The line L has equation of 4x + 3y = 7. Find the equation of the line perpendicular to L which passes through the point of intersection of L and the y-axis. Give answer in ax + by + c = 0.

1 answer

slope of L: -4/3
slope of ┴: 3/4
L y-intercept: 7/3

so, now you have a point and a slope:

y-7/3 = 3/4(x-0)
